Purpose and Intent of Title I-AThe purpose of Title I-A is to help ensure that all

children have the opportunity to obtain a high-quality education and reach proficiency on challenging state academic standards and assessments.

Title I-A provides funding that may be used to provide additional instructional staff, professional development, extended-time programs, and other strategies for raising student achievement in high-poverty schools. Targeted Assistance Program or Schoolwide

Schoolwide Title I ProgramA Schoolwide Program is based upon a

comprehensive reform strategy and is designed to upgrade the entire educational program in a Title I school.

A Schoolwide Program allows the staff in a school with 40% of students identified as eligible for Free/Reduced lunch, to redesign the entire educational program to serve all students.

The Aberdeen Elementary School follows the Schoolwide Title I Program

Targeted Assistance Title I ProgramA Targeted Assistance program provides

educational services to identified individual students who have been targeted based on academic needs.

Services are delivered through extending time for the services, never during the regular instructional time.

The Aberdeen Middle School and Aberdeen High School follow this program.

Similarities Between the TwoThe state funding allocation formula is the

same.Funding is based on # of children from low-

income families (i.e., eligible for Free or Reduced Lunch).

Any school with greater than 35% of students coming from families with low-incomes is eligible for Title I funding.

The District must rank order eligible children within their boundaries which is used to determine the allocation of Title I funds.

Similarities Between the TwoWhile eligibility for school funding IS based

on the # of students from families with low incomes…selection of students for Title I services IS NOT.

In other words, students are eligible for Title I services based on what their academic achievement data show to be academic needs.

Purpose & Intent of Title I-CEducation for Migratory ChildrenThe purpose of the Migrant Education Program

is to support high-quality and comprehensive educational programs for migratory children to help reduce the educational disruptions and other problems that result from repeated moves.

Ensure that migratory children are provided with appropriate educational services (including supportive services) that address their special needs in a coordinated and efficient manner.

The Purpose & Intent of Title II-ATeacher and Principal TrainingThe purpose of the teacher & principal training

program is to increase student academic achievement through strategies such as: Improving teacher and principal quality;Increasing the number of highly qualified

teachers (HQT) in the classroom;Increasing the number of highly qualified

principals and assistant principals in the classroom

Purpose & Intent of Title II-DEnhancing Education Through TechnologyThe primary purpose of the EETT,a federal

technology grant program funded under Title II-D, is to increase student achievement through the effective integration of technology into curricula and instruction. The purpose of this grant, therefore, is to:Improve student academic achievement,

including the technology literacy of all students.

Improve the capacity of teachers to integrate technology effectively into curricula and instruction.

Increase the ability of teachers to teach.http://www.sde.idaho.gov/site/tech_services/grants_contrac

Purpose & Intent of Title X-CMcKinney-Vento ActThe Education of Homeless Children and

Youth Program ensures that students who lack a fixed, regular, and adequate nighttime residence are provided a free, appropriate public education. This includes educational services that provide for an equal opportunity to enroll in, attend, and be successful in school.

Purpose & Intent of Title IIILanguage Instruction for LEP StudentsThe purpose of the Language Instruction for LEP program

To provide assistance to school districts in meeting regulations in regards to the education of English language learners.

To assist school districts in creating, implementing and maintaining English language development programs that provide academically rigorous and equitable learning opportunities for English language learners.

To promote culturally relevant and responsive curricula and pedagogies that embrace the unique identities of English language learners.

To help break down social and academic barriers that prevent English language learners from succeeding in schools.
